What is the light above the license plate called?

The license plate lamps are designed to illuminate the plate and registration tags on your vehicle and make it easily visible to law enforcement. In many states, a burnt out license plate bulb can get you a ticket.

What is a tail light?

Definition of taillight : a usually red warning light mounted at the rear of a vehicle. — called also taillamp.

How do you install LED license plate?

Install LED License Plate Light

  1. Take a flat head screwdriver and remove the license plate housing cover.
  2. Remove the bulb housing.
  3. Remove the stock license plate bulb.
  4. Directly replace with the new LED license plate bulb.
  5. Put everything back the same way it was removed.

What is a tag light?

Tag lights, also known as license plate lights, allow other vehicles to see your license plate in the dark. When it’s time to replace the lights, check if there are screws on the outside so you can easily remove them. Otherwise, you may need to remove some of your trunk’s liner to access the bulbs.

Is Tail light same as brake light?

The Difference Between Brake Lights and Tail Lights Tail lights are engaged when the you turn on your headlights or when your parking brake is on, whereas the brake lights will light up immediately when you apply pressure to the brakes.

How do you replace license plate light bulb?

Locate the two screws that hold the license plate assembly to the inside of the trunk and remove those screws. Gently pull the license plate assembly into the trunk and you’ll see the license plate light bulb. Unscrew the old light bulb and replace it with a new light bulb that’s the same size and wattage.
